Skills
Shield Throw
Shield Throw is your primary Damage while also providing a huge Armor buff. You need Shield Barrage to remove the cooldown, while damage scaling comes from Molten Toss, Spiked Plates, and Rygar's Fury. Sharpened Rim is necessary to Crit cap, and Armoring Aegis provides Armor scaling.
Sigils Of Hope
Sigils Of Hope provides valuable buffs, but with a high Mana cost. Empowering Sigils and Decree of Flame provide extra damage. On defense Iron Sigils gives Endurannce Threshold but Sign of the Guardian is the biggest buff here. Last Wish, Enduring Hope and Word of Alacrity smooth out the play style.
Smite
Smite provides valuable Attack Speed, Cleanse and Regen buffs through Chance To Cast Smite When You Hit With Throwing Attacks. Keep this off your bar and use Shield Rush as your Movement Skill. If you're mana starved or don't have the Idol, forego using this skill and spec into Shield Rush for Rush Mastery.
Volatile Reversal
Volatile Reversal is a unique Movement ability with tons of utility. Use it after Sigils Of Hope to recover mana. Time Rifts increases enemy damage taken while Warped Time and Catching Up speed up your build. It can also be used for extreme mobility and animation canceling so take the time to master this skill!
Holy Aura
Holy Aura is a strong support ability that provides powerful buffs to you and allies. This setup focuses on granting defenses with the Shelter from the Storm plus Fire Pen from Rahyeh's Fury and tons of Throwing Attack Speed with the Expedite and Fanaticism Nodes, with the Haste buff on top!
Alternative Skills & Tips
- Put more Points into Sigils Of Hope's Iron Sigils Node over Burning Sign Node if want more tankiness and have enough Damage early on.
- More points can also be invested into Shield Throw's Armoring Aegis if you need defense over damage.
- Don't discount Eruption in Shield Throw. It doesn't deal significant damage but it does double the number of Shred and Ailments you apply per attack!
Passives
Passives provide powerful effects that dictate the playstyle of a Class and its Masteries. Remember that you can allocate Passives on the first half of all Masteries regardless of the one you chose.
- Armour Clad grants Damage Reduction and is crucial for any Sentinel's survivability.
- Juggernaut, Abyssal Endurance and Holy Symbol and Defiance provide tons of Resistances.
- Place at least 1 Point into Gladiator, Steel Aegis, Honour and Shield Wall for the Block Chance.
- The stats granted by Reverence of Duality are extremely powerful.
- Invest your final Points in Prayer Aegis, Light of Rahyeh or Weapons Master, depending on your needs.
Make sure to complete the Campaign to get all your Passive Points.
Gameplay
This Paladin uses Shield Throw] to destroy enemies with a high speed ricocheting Shield. Remember that you don't need Smite on your Skill bar. Make sure you are familiar with enemy mechanics to know when to use your Support Skills to stay alive. Pay attention to their telegraphed attacks!
Skill Usage/Rotation
- Cast 4 Sigils Of Hope for their buffs.
- Use Volatile Reversal to recover mana.
- Spam Shield Throw] at enemies.
- Use unspecced Shield Rush or Lunge to move across the map.
- Cast Volatile Reversal and Holy Aura on top of enemies for their buffs and extra Damage.
- Maintain 4 Sigils Of Hope up at all times.
Mapping
- Rush to the objective with unspecced Shield Rush or Lunge.
- Proc the Haste buff from Holy Aura's Expedite Node for the additional Movement Speed.
- Be careful not to backtrack when using Volatile Reversal.
- Group mobs before using Volatile Reversal and Holy Aura to maximize their Buffs.
Bossing
- Take advantage of all your defensive buffs and keep them active.
- Actively use Holy Aura to double the effect of its buffs.
- Use Volatile Reversal to ramp up your damage then spam Shield Throw].
- Keep unspecced Shield Rush off Cooldown for emergency situations or telegraphed Boss attacks.
Advanced Skill Tips
- Use Volatile Reversal to cancel out animations. This can be used to interrupt Shield Rush mid animation in dangerous situations. This mechanic can be pushed to the extreme by skilful players, creating a choreography of blinks and dashes that the enemy AI struggles to keep up with. At the same time, using this at the wrong time could end up with you in the wrong spot, so be extremely careful while learning how to use this Skill.
- Proc the Haste buff from Holy Aura's Expedite Node before using Shield Rush. The additional Movement Speed gained by the buff applies to the entire duration of Shield Rush, even if the buff expires.
- Keep track of your Armor from Shield Throw. Don't let it run too low or your survivability will drop!
